Given the equation y - 3 =1/2 (x + 6) in point-slope form, identify the equation of the same line in standard form.

x - 2y = -12
y = 1/2 x
y = 1/2x + 6
y = 1/2x + 9

1 Answer

5 votes
y - 3 = 1/2(x + 6)
y - 3 = 1/2x + 3
y = 1/2x + 3 + 3
y = 1/2x + 6...slope intercept form (not ur answer)
-1/2x + y = 6....multiply by -2
x - 2y = -12 <=== standard form
